In 2016, a team from UCLA led by Martin Monti successfully jumpstarted the brain of a 25-year-old man who was recovering from a coma using ultrasound. At the time, Monti admitted that the team might have gotten a little lucky in their first experience but were encouraged by the outcome. Fast forward to today, and Monti and colleagues have reported that they have worked with three more patients that had severe brain injuries.
